Firefighter Salary in Houston, Texas
The median firefighter salary in Houston, TX is $49,613 per year, which is 4% below the national median and 4.3% above the Texas state average.
Firefighter Salary in Houston by Experience
In Houston, an entry-level firefighter earns around $30,720, while experienced professionals earn up to $78,720 per year. The local cost of living index is 96% of the national average.
Salary Percentiles in Houston, TX
| Percentile | Houston |
|---|---|
| 10th Percentile | $28,416 |
| 25th Percentile | $37,056 |
| Median (50th) | $49,613 |
| 75th Percentile | $68,352 |
| 90th Percentile | $89,088 |
